How Often Does PAT Testing Need to be Done

What is PAT Testing?

Portable Appliance Testing, also known as PAT Testing, is the completion of checking and inspecting of electrical equipment that connects into sockets by a plug. PAT Testing is a key element of electrical safety that can go far in protecting your workforce and workplace from fire and electrical faults.

PAT Testing is a continuous measure that needs to be conducted to ensure safety. Depending on a range of different factors, the frequency of PAT Testing can range, but frequent testing is never discouraged. Read on to understand what factors can influence the frequency of PAT Testing.

Legal PAT Requirements and Regulations

The Electricity at Work Regulations 1989 are the set of regulations that govern PAT Testing. The standards and rules outline the requirements of ensuring a safe workplace, include the necessity for PAT Testing.

The regulations touch on the responsibilities of employees, stating the expectance for them to comply with regulations to the extent of their abilities. For employers and everyone in the workplace, it is generally expected to not abuse electrical equipment or use it in a dangerous manner.

PAT Testing Frequency Recommendations

There are a vast number of factors that can influence the frequency of PAT Testing.

High risk appliances such as kettles and vacuum cleaners are used on a more frequent basis, meaning that they pose a higher risk of fault. Because of this, the high-risk applications will require more frequent testing.

If equipment is portable and handheld, this increases the risk of damage to the equipment, yet again leading it to be more high risk, increasing the necessity of more frequent testing.

Environmental factors can also come into play. Harsh environments like construction sites or commercial kitchens may lead to increased risk of damage and more demanding use. Similarly, wet or dusty environments can pose great risk of damaged equipment, with temperature fluctuations also increasing the wear and tear of equipment and challenging their working temperature window.

Other factors can include the competence of users with electrical equipment, using equipment as per the manufacturer’s guidelines and the age of the equipment. Previous PAT Testing results and recommendations should also be considered, if the condition of specific electrical equipment is known.

Because of this, high-risk electrical equipment requires annual testing, whilst low-risk, less-used equipment can go 2-4 years between each PAT Test.

Benefits of Regular PAT Testing

By scheduling regular PAT Testing, you will reduce the risk of electrical hazards and increase safety. Because of potential damage and extensive use of electrical equipment, this can lead to electrical fires or nasty shocks. Using PAT Testing services will identify any potential hazards, as well as check on the condition of your electrical equipment to prevent any unwanted electrical surprises.

PAT Testing can also extend the life on your electrical appliances. By investigating excessive usage or uncovering risk of damage, PAT Testing results will inform you of the condition of your electrical equipment, informing you of previously unaware conditions. From these results, you can take action preserve the life of your electrical appliances, whether that be relocating it, changing usage habits or training colleagues on its appropriate usage methods.

You’ll also be complying with legal standards and avoiding any insurance implications. By proving that you are upholding your responsibility to look after your workplace and fulfil the expectations placed on you to prioritise safety, you are also covering your back. With a paper trail of frequent PAT Testing, certificates and results, you can prove that you are doing your utmost in prioritising workplace safety.
